Understanding UK Gambling Licences and Their Importance
When evaluating an online casino’s trustworthiness, the first and most critical factor out is its licensing status. In the UK, the only legitimate regulatory body is the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), which enforces some of the strictest standards in the industry. A UKGC licence ensures that the casino operates under stringent rules regarding player protection, fair gaming, and anti-money laundering measures. Before signing up, always confirm the licence figure on the UKGC website and check the operator’s terms for clarity on conflict resolving. Casinos without a UKGC licence or those holding offshore permits like Malta or Curacao should be approached with extreme caution, as they do not supply the same unwavering of regulatory oversight or financial safeguards for UK players. The presence of a valid UKGC licence is your primary sureness that the casino adheres to sound requirements and can be held accountable for any misconduct. For example, the UKGC mandates that all operators must contribute to GambleAware and participate in the self-exclusion scheme GAMSTOP, providing additional layers of protection. Moreover, licensed casinos are subject to regular audits and must submit detailed reports on their financial health, ensuring they can pay out winnings. In contrast, offshore licences often want such tight oversight, leaving players vulnerable to unfair practices or even unlimited fraud. Therefore, always prioritise UKGC-licensed casinos and double-check the licence details on the official register to avoid rogue operators that mightiness display fake credentials.
Assessing Security Measures and Data Protection
Security is paramount when choosing an online casino, as you will be sharing sensitive personal and financial info. Top-tier UK casinos employ innovative SSL encryption (128-bit or 256-flake) to protect data during transmission, and they should clearly display their security protocols in their privacy policy. Look for casinos that have been independently audited by organisations the likes of eCOGRA or iTech Labs, which verify the fairness of games and the integrity of random number generators. Additionally, reputable operators offer two-factor authentication (2FA) for calculate logins and withdrawals, adding an special layer of protection. Check whether the casino has a robust data protection policy that complies with UK GDPR regulations. If a land site lacks clear security information or uses obsolete encryption, it is not worth risking your money or identity.

When evaluating an online casino, the first and most critical factor is its licensing and security credentials. For UK players, the only regulator that matters is the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), which enforces strict standards for fairness, player protection, and responsible gambling. A UKGC-licensed casino is lawfully required to utilize advanced SSL encryption to safeguard your personal and financial data, and to undergo steady audits by independent testing agencies ilk e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Without this licence, you have no guarantee of recourse if something goes wrong. Always check the footer of the site for the licence number and verify it on the UKGC’s official register. Additionally, look for certifications such as GamCare or GamStop membership, which indicate a committal to responsible gambling. These measures collectively ensure that your funds are held in segregated accounts and that the games are truly random. In essence, licensing and security form the bedrock of trust; if a casino lacks a valid UKGC licence, it should be an immediate red flag, disregardless of how attractive its bonuses or game selection may seem. For example, a UKGC licence requires casinos to display their licence number prominently, and you can cross-reference it on the UKGC website to confirm its validity. Moreover, SSL encryption is typically 256-bit, which is the same standard used by banks, ensuring that your transactions are secure from interception. Independent audits by eCOGRA or iTech Labs verify that the Random Number Generators (RNGs) produce fair outcomes, and you can often find their certificates on the casino’s site. Segregated accounts mean your deposited funds are kept disunite from the casino’s operating funds, so you can withdraw them even if the casino faces financial difficulties. Without these safeguards, your personal information could be vulnerable to theft, and you might feature no legal protection if the casino refuses to pay out winnings.

Taking a Break with Self-Exclusion Options
Gambling is strictly for adults aged 18 and over. All UK-licensed casinos are regulated by the Gambling Commission (UKGC), ensuring fair play and player trade protection. If you feel your gambling is becoming a problem, you can self-exclude via GAMSTOP, the national online self-exclusion connive. For confidential support, contact GamCare or BeGambleAware on the National Gambling Helpline at 0808 8020 133. Ever localise deposit and time limits, and remember to gamble for entertainment only – never tail losses.
